RIYADH-SABA
Minister of Public Health and Population Qasem Buhaibeh discussed Sunday with Charge D'Affairs of US Embassy in Yemen Kathy Westly US support to Yemen's health sector via USAID.
Buhaibeh praised US support to Yemen, especially in health field and USAID's support in the same field and the agency's recent 500 thousand doses of anti-coronavirus vaccines and supporting reproductive health sector and maternity and childhood.
He confirmed that the support has a role in promoting health sector in Yemen, hoping continuous support of this service in the future for facing more health challenges.
For her part, the US diplomat confirmed continuation of her country's support to Yemen's health sector, praising remarkable improvement in the sector, which still needs more support.
She also confirmed support of her country to other governmental sectors, expressing hope for holding a meeting for donors on September for providing more support to Yemen.
